Ingredients
- 1 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2/3 cup white sugar
- 1 cup chopped fresh (or canned) peaches (divided)
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 egg
- 1/4 cup vegetable oil
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ease or line a muffin tin.
- In a mixing bowl, combine flour, baking powder, salt, and sugar.
- In another bowl, whisk together milk, egg, oil, and vanilla. Fold the wet ingredients into the dry until just combined. Gently mix in 3/4 cup of chopped peaches.
- For the topping, mix remaining flour,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, and cold butter until crumbly.
- Fill muffin cups halfway with batter. Top with remaining peach chunks and sprinkle with the topping mixture.
- Bake for about 20 minutes until golden brown; check doneness with a toothpick.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
